Find Jobs
Hire Freelancers

Convert elements of a PHP Library to a Javascript Library

$30-250 USD

In Progress
Posted about 7 years ago

$30-250 USD

Paid on delivery
DO NOT SUBMIT A BID WITHOUT READING THIS FIRST! DO NOT SUBMIT A BID WITHOUT LOOKING AT THE SAMPLE FILES FIRST! In 2010 I wrote a PHP library for parsing a GEDCOM file. GEDCOM is a file format used by genealogy programs. I need elements of that library converted to a Javascript library. Knowledge of the GEDCOM format is NOT required. The work involves functions that work on an array of arrays. The conversion of these functions is relatively simple if you have knowledge of PHP and Javascript. I have attached an example file to be converted, as well as a sample test suite. There are ~25 classes to be converted with 1 method converted per class. * The PHP class defines class variable used to store the parsed data. The expectation is that all the parsed data will be stored in a JSON object * Each PHP class has 3 methods - parse_tree, to_gedcom, and to_string. Only parse_tree needs to be converted for this effort. Successful completion may lead to the conversion of to_gedcom * Assume jquery is available to an application using this library Deliverables include converted Javascript code and a test suite showing they can parse the input data (array of arrays) correctly. The test cases can be derived from the PHP test cases.
Project ID: 13725534

About the project

10 proposals
Remote project
Active 7 yrs ago

Looking to make some money?

Benefits of bidding on Freelancer

Set your budget and timeframe
Get paid for your work
Outline your proposal
It's free to sign up and bid on jobs
10 freelancers are bidding on average $185 USD for this job
User Avatar
Hello, DON'T AWARD PROJECT BEFORE DISCUSSION, I have few questions to ask, knock me for further discussion, I have 5 years experience in this skills thank you!
$200 USD in 3 days
4.8 (93 reviews)
6.3
6.3
User Avatar
Hi, I have reviewed your requirement and I can do this job as per your requirement. We have huge expertise in WORDPRESS , Laravel, Node.Js , React.Js, CakePHP, Codeigniter, Angular.js, Bootstrap, API Integration, Plugins , MYSQL, JavaScript, HTML, Jquery, Magento, HTML 5 ,YII frame, PSD to HTML and CSS to name a few. We have built more than 200 website in Magento and WordPress including theme and customized theme as well. I am looking for long term work relationship from you. Looking forward for your positive response. For more reference please see portfolio herewith. Regards, Rajiv Sharma
$250 USD in 3 days
4.8 (31 reviews)
5.8
5.8
User Avatar
Hello! my name is Viktor. We are IT Company «Webin». We provide website design and web and app development services for organizations, public and government institutions, company or private web-pages. We got acquainted with Your description of the task, our devs can start the work on Your website as soon as You need. We have gained years of experience and expertise working in CMS(Wordpress, Drupal, OpenCart, MoDx), Mockup Designs, Template Customizations, PHP, php-frameworks(Yii/Yii2,laravel), Software Architecture, JavaScript, jQuery, HTML5, CSS3 and Responsive. Our team specialized on developing from the simplest website to the most complex web-based internet applications, electronic businesses, corporate portals and social network services. Now, we are ready to start working on your project. However, we are looking forward to hear from you the detailed descriptions of the task. We are glad to chat with You and discuss all in details. Contact us and we will reply immediately. Waiting for Your reply! With regards, Webin team
$179 USD in 3 days
4.9 (22 reviews)
5.7
5.7
User Avatar
Hi,dear. I am a senior software developer. I have just checked your project report, I am able to perform this task with my developer team. I am looking forward to your proposal...
$155 USD in 1 day
4.4 (17 reviews)
4.8
4.8

About the client

Flag of UNITED STATES
Matthews, United States
5.0
19
Payment method verified
Member since Jun 6, 2014

Client Verification

Thanks! We’ve emailed you a link to claim your free credit.
Something went wrong while sending your email. Please try again.
Registered Users Total Jobs Posted
Freelancer ® is a registered Trademark of Freelancer Technology Pty Limited (ACN 142 189 759)
Copyright © 2024 Freelancer Technology Pty Limited (ACN 142 189 759)
Loading preview
Permission granted for Geolocation.
Your login session has expired and you have been logged out. Please log in again.